Heads up: if the Lintrock baseline file in the Quarrow repo drifts from main, CI fails with a "stale baseline" error even when the code is fine. Quick fix is to regenerate the baseline on a clean checkout and re-push. If a customer build is blocked, confirm the failing run matches the token below before escalating.

build token for yadug-yagag: htk21_c863c33eb8b82c0c9c152

Subject: Transition to Annual Billing — Briefing for Incoming Director

Team, as our incoming director joins Monday, please note the planned shift of Quillowave subscriptions to annual billing. Pilot results from the Ardenmoor segment show improved retention and smoother cash flow, though migration of legacy accounts needs careful sequencing. Full figures are attached for review. The confidential note covering the wider business plan follows directly below.

board note of bawip-yafop: Only 32 of the 207 pilot accounts renewed Ulaok, so a churn review is set for December 23. Raliusox Systems is in early talks to buy Oliaelax Holdings for about $465.7 million.

TICKET: Vault sealed — Stagemark seat-map renderer

The Stagemark renderer for the Corvela Theatre pulls venue geometry from Hollowkey vault. Vault sealed itself after the 02:10 node restart; seat maps now render blank and box-office sales are blocked. On-call: unseal, confirm geometry keys load, restart the renderer pods, verify balcony rows draw correctly. Don't touch the pricing keys — separate rotation pending. Unseal prompt accepts the standard recovery phrase, which follows below.

unlock words, bawef-kahap: sorax-sorir-quenys-aldok

Ticket: Config drift between cron hosts and Loomrunner workflows

While migrating Hartwick Billing's cron jobs to the Loomrunner workflow engine, we found the three legacy cron hosts had drifted: different retry intervals, one host still on the old invoice schedule. Workflows currently copy whichever host they were migrated from, so behavior is inconsistent. Proposal for the sync: freeze the cron hosts, declare a single canonical set, and redeploy all workflows from it. The canonical configuration values are as follows.

settings of yajof-yajog:
wenix:
  log_level: info
  metrics_host: metrics.wenix.lumiclabs.internal
  pin: 4766
  pool_size: 8